Our National Flag Paragraph (3) 250 Words

The national flag of Bangladesh is a sacred symbol of our independence and national identity. It represents the pride of our people and the hard-earned freedom won in 1971. The flag consists of a bottle green field with a red circle in the middle. The green color signifies the greenery of our land and the vitality of our youth. The red circle represents the rising sun and the blood of those who sacrificed their lives. The standard ratio of the flag is 10:6 or 5:3. There are specific rules for making the flag for different purposes. For example, a large flag used for buildings is usually 10 feet by 6 feet. The red circle is placed slightly to the left of the center. This specific placement helps the circle look centered while the flag is waving in the wind.

Famous artist Kamrul Hasan designed the current version of the flag. Before this, the flag had a yellow map of Bangladesh inside the red circle. The map was removed in 1972 to make the design simpler and more professional. It was officially adopted on January 17, 1972, shortly after our victory. We hoist it with great respect on national holidays and at educational institutions.

The national flag is a source of inspiration for every student and citizen. It reminds us of our duties toward the motherland and the importance of unity. We must maintain its dignity and protect the honor of our nation at any cost. This flag connects our past struggles with a bright future.

Our National Flag Paragraph (4) 300 Words

The national flag of Bangladesh is the supreme symbol of our sovereignty and statehood. It represents the transition from a long struggle to a free and independent nation. The design features a deep green background with a vibrant red circle. This green color reflects the natural beauty of the fertile delta. The red circle signifies the sun rising over a new country and the blood of our heroes. The flag follows a strict geometric proportion of 10:6. Depending on the size of the building or vehicle, the measurements change but the ratio stays constant. The radius of the red disk is one-fifth of the total length of the flag. This disk is positioned slightly toward the hoist side. This unique placement makes the circle appear perfectly centered when the flag blows in the breeze.

The history of our flag is quite fascinating. The first version was designed by student leaders and painted by Shib Narayan Das in 1970. It originally contained a gold map of the country. Later, artist Kamrul Hasan modified it to the current version. This final design was officially adopted by the government on 17 January 1972. It was a major step in establishing our global identity after the Liberation War.

In fact, there are specific laws regarding how to use the national flag. It is hoisted at sunrise and lowered at sunset on most days. However, it stays up all night on some special government buildings. On national mourning days, the flag is kept at half-mast to show respect. Students see the flag every morning during the school assembly. It instills a sense of patriotism and responsibility in every young heart. Protecting the honor of this flag is the sacred duty of every Bangladeshi. It remains a constant reminder of our glorious past and a hopeful future.
